O'Sullivan looked to be in control at the mid-session interval but Fu rattled off four frames in a row to book his place in the quarter-finals.
In the afternoon's other game, Stephen Maguire fought back from the brink to dispatch Ding Junhui. The Glaswegian was within a whisker of suffering a 5-2 defeat but battled back to win 5-4.
In the evening, reigning UK Champion Shaun Murphy got off to a flyer in his last-16 clash against Mark King with two centuries in the first two frames to establish a lead he never looked like surrendering.
Playing with tremendous fluency, Murphy moved to within one frame of victory and responded to King's gutsy 56 with a 58 clearance to the black to wrap up a well-deserved 5-2 victory.
In the evening's third match, Anthony Hamilton scored a 136 break as he took the last three frames in a row to claim a commanding 5-2 win over Michael Judge.
